Subject[PATCH 26/27] perf hists browser: Zoom in/out for processor socket
Date
From: Kan Liang <kan.liang@intel.com>

Currently, users can zoom in/out for threads and dso in 'perf top' and
'perf report'.

This patch extends it for the processor sockets.

'S' is the short key to zoom into current Processor Socket.

[ - Made it elide the Socket column when zooming into it,
just like with the other zoom ops;
- Make it use browser->pstack, to unzoom level by level;
- Rename 'socket' variables to 'socket_id' to make it build on
older systems where it shadows a global glibc declaration ]
